Our mission is to provide Tri-State females the opportunity to participate in a full contact, adult women’s sport in an environment that empowers the skater to have their voice heard; to uphold the standards in athletic ability, sportswomanship and goodwill as a member of the Women’s Flat Track Derby Association; to provide the Tri-State with family-friendly and affordable sports entertainment; and to advocate the community by volunteering time, money and support.

Established in August of 2007, Rollergirls of Southern Indiana (ROSI) is Evansville’s first and only non-profit roller derby league.
The league was founded on a grassroots organization and is skater-managed and operated. We are proud members of the Women’s Flat Track Derby Association.
ROSI has made recorded history in Evansville hosting the first ever flat-track all female roller derby bout in December 2007. The first to host an all men’s roller derby bout, The Gate Keepers from St. Louis, and the very first sanctioned Women’s Flat Track Derby Associationn (WFTDA) bout in July 2010.
